The Interra Cares Foundation, a 501(c)3 organization, has been established by Interra Credit Union. It is the result of a long-standing legacy of commitment to financial education, economic empowerment, and in initiatives that enhance the quality of life and lift up those in need within the communities served by the credit union. The Foundation reflects that commitment, and is poised to provide a sustainable funding vehicle now and for future generations.

The focus of Interra Cares Foundation is in primarily two areas. First, there is a focus on the financial well-being of people through educational opportunities and outreach, helping to provide opportunities for economic empowerment. In addition, there is a focus on community – supporting capital campaigns and major initiatives of nonprofit organizations that help those in need, those that provide valuable resources and services, and those that enhance the quality of life in our communities, primarily within Interra Credit Union’s footprint.
